Career path

Career Role Description
Genetic Engineering & Nanotechnology Researcher Conducting cutting-edge research in genetic engineering and nanotechnology, focusing on innovative applications and solutions. High demand for PhD-level expertise.
Bionanotechnology Engineer Designing, developing, and testing nanoscale devices and systems for biological applications. Strong background in both engineering and biology is crucial.
Gene Therapy Scientist Developing and implementing gene therapy techniques to treat genetic disorders. Requires expertise in molecular biology and genetic engineering.
Nanomedicine Applications Specialist Working with pharmaceutical companies to develop and commercialize nanotechnology-based drug delivery systems. Excellent communication and collaboration skills are essential.
Regulatory Affairs Specialist (Genetic Engineering & Nanotechnology) Ensuring compliance with regulatory guidelines for genetic engineering and nanotechnology products. Strong understanding of relevant legislation and guidelines is crucial.
